School Overview
Williamstown Middle/high School is a public school located in Williamstown, Vermont. It is a school in Paine Mountain School District district.
It has 243 students through grade 6 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 9 to 1 where a total of 26 teachers are teaching for the school.
Advanced Placement Programs
Williamstown Middle/high School offers 1 advanced placement (AP) program. Total 9 students are enrolled in at least one (1) AP programs. 28 students are participating the SAT and/or ACT test program at Williamstown Middle/high School.
